Biography

Melaku Tafese Awulachew, like most of his contemporaries, was born and raised in rural Ethiopia. He earned a B.Sc. in Chemical Engineering (Process Engineering Stream) from Adama Science and Technology University and went on to the Addis Ababa Institute of Technology's School of Chemical and Bio Engineering for a post-graduate program in Chemical Engineering (Food Engineering Stream). He worked as a researcher at the Ethiopian Institute of Agricultural Research's Directorate of Food Science and Nutrition Research.

Education

B.Sc., M.Sc. in Chemical engineering with specialization of process Engineering, Food Engineering from from Adama Science and Technology University, Ethiopia and Addis Ababa Institute of Technology, Addis Ababa University, Ethiopia respectively.
